WebSep 23, 2011 · Normally, levels of AST in the blood are low. Very high levels of AST (more than 10 times the highest normal level) are usually due to acute hepatitis, often due to a virus infection. In acute hepatitis, AST levels usually stay high for about 1–2 months but can take as long as 3–6 months to return to normal. WebBenefits of SGPT BloodTest.
